This year, we’re celebrating Victoria’s 6th anniversary with Family Beeginnings !
Victoria’s story is one of dedication, continuous learning, and servant leadership. She began her career with us as a Behavior Technician, earned her RBT certification, stepped into a Clinical Assistant role while pursuing her education, became a BCaBA then BCBA, and now leads one of our growing clinical teams.
When asked what made the biggest difference in her journey, her answer was simple:
💛 “I never felt like I was thrown into a role. I was prepared for every step through mentorship and support.”
That commitment to investing in people is part of what makes Family Beeginnings so special. Victoria reflects often on late-night study sessions with mentors who volunteered their own time to help her succeed. Today, she pays that same investment forward by mentoring new technicians and future clinicians.
Her leadership philosophy centers on three things:
✨ Intentional mentorship
✨ A culture of continuous feedback
✨ Compassionate, assent-based ABA that meets every child where they are
Perhaps the most meaningful lesson she’s learned over the last six years?
“Family Beeginnings taught me patience—not just as a clinician, but as a person. Learning to meet children where they are has changed the way I approach both my professional and personal life.”
